Bergey's Manual® of Systematic Bacteriology Volume 2: The Proteobacteria, Part B: The Gammaproteobacteria

Includes a description of the Gammaproteobacteria (1203 pages, 222 figures, and 300 tables). This large taxon includes many well known medically and environmentally important groups.
